Meanings
noun
- 1.A musical instrument consisting of a body and a curved neck, strung with strings of varying length that are stroked or plucked with the fingers and are vertical to the soundboard when viewed from the end of the body
- 2.A harmonica.
- 3.A grain sieve.
verb
- 1.(usually with on) To repeatedly mention a subject.
- 2.To play on (a harp or similar instrument)
- 3.To play (a tune) on the harp.
- 4.To develop or give expression to by skill and art; to sound forth as from a harp; to hit upon.
